Q: Is 155,724,159 a Prime Number?
A: No, 155,724,159 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 155724159 can be evenly divided by 1 3 51,908,053 and 155,724,159, with no remainder.
Since 155,724,159 cannot be divided by just 1 and 155,724,159, it is not a prime number.
